We’re almost halfway through 2026 and so 2027 calendars are starting to appear. One of them is Flying Legends 2027, which also covers September -December 2026.
The calendar focused on WW2 warbirds in flight and showcases the work of award-winning air-to-air photographer John M. Dibbs. The images measure 17″ × 12″ and are accompanied by crucial stats for each plane, including manufacturer, powerplant, performance, and armament.
The 2027 editions features the following aircraft: Bell P-39-Q6 Airacobra, Curtiss P-47G Thunderbolt, Douglas SBD-5 Dauntless, Boeing PT-17 Stearman, Curtiss P-40F Warhawk, Supermarine Spitfire Mk VB, North American Aviation P-51D Mustang, Supermarine Spitfire Mk Ias, Messerschmitt Bf 109E-3, Hawker Sea Hurricane Mk IB and De Havilland Mosquito T III.
